Bonus Coaching Session: When Facts Don’t Matter: Parenting a Child Aligned With an Abusive Ex
from The Rising Beyond Podcast · host Sybil Cummin, MA, LPC, ACS
In this Friday Coaching Corner, Sybil responds to a protective mother navigating ongoing post-separation abuse involving her highly gifted, autistic teenager. The abusive co-parent has repeatedly pulled the child into adult financial and legal conflicts, framing the protective parent as the cause of manufactured crises and positioning himself as the victim and rescuer.Over time, the child has become increasingly aligned with the abusive parent — repeating legal language, expressing contempt toward court-ordered support, rejecting care from the protective parent, and threatening legal consequences when demands aren’t met. This episode explores what happens when a child is placed in an impossible loyalty bind and the emotional toll this takes on both the child and the protective parent.Questions Answered in This EpisodeHow do you respond when your child has been weaponized against you and genuinely believes the abusive parent’s narrative?How can a protective parent hold boundaries when their child uses legal threats, contempt, or adult language learned from the abusive parent?What does staying connected look like when your child is rejecting you to remain loyal to the abusive parent?How can protective parents grieve the loss of connection without collapsing, over-explaining, or losing themselves in the process?Want your question featured in a future Friday Coaching Corner?
